Overview of Amd FX 4300 3.8 Ghz CPU

The Amd FX 4300 3.8 Ghz CPU is a mid-range processor designed for desktop computers. It features four cores and operates at a base clock speed of 3.8 Ghz. The CPU is based on the Piledriver architecture and is compatible with AM3+ motherboards.

The FX 4300 offers decent performance for everyday tasks, such as web browsing, multimedia playback, and office productivity. Its quad-core design allows for multitasking, enabling users to run multiple applications simultaneously without significant slowdowns.

However, for more demanding tasks like gaming and video editing, the FX 4300 might fall short compared to higher-end processors. This CPU's performance is limited in heavily threaded applications that require more cores and higher clock speeds.

Overall, the Amd FX 4300 3.8 Ghz CPU is a suitable option for budget-conscious users who need a reliable processor for everyday computing tasks. It offers decent performance for its price range, but those who require more power for intensive applications should consider higher-end CPUs.

2. Can the AMD FX 4300 3.8 GHz CPU be overclocked?

Yes, the AMD FX 4300 3.8 GHz CPU can be overclocked. With proper cooling and a compatible motherboard, you can increase its clock speed beyond the base frequency. Overclocking can help improve the CPU's performance, but it also increases power consumption and heat generation, so caution should be exercised.

It's worth noting that not all FX 4300 CPUs are capable of achieving high overclocks. Silicon lottery plays a role, and some CPUs may have better overclocking potential than others. It's recommended to research and follow proper overclocking techniques to achieve the best possible results.

4. What type of cooling solution is recommended for the AMD FX 4300 3.8 GHz CPU?

For optimal performance and longevity, it is recommended to use an aftermarket CPU cooler with the AMD FX 4300 3.8 GHz CPU. While the stock cooler provided with the CPU is sufficient for normal operation, it may struggle to keep temperatures in check, especially under heavy loads or overclocking.

An aftermarket CPU cooler, such as a tower-style air cooler or an all-in-one liquid cooler, can provide better thermal performance, allowing the CPU to run at lower temperatures. This can help prevent thermal throttling and improve overall system stability.

5. Is the AMD FX 4300 3.8 GHz CPU still a good choice in 2021?

The AMD FX 4300 3.8 GHz CPU, while once a popular choice, is now considered outdated. In 2021, there are more powerful processors available at similar price points. If you're building a new system or looking to upgrade, it is recommended to consider newer processors like AMD Ryzen or Intel Core series, which offer better performance and improved power efficiency.

However, if you already have the AMD FX 4300 3.8 GHz CPU and it meets your needs, there is no immediate need to upgrade. It can still handle basic tasks and light gaming. Just keep in mind that it may struggle with more demanding applications and newer games that require higher processing power.
